117.info
人生若只如初见

mysql执行sql脚本报错怎么解决

当MySQL执行SQL脚本出现错误时,可以尝试以下方法解决:

  1. 检查SQL语法:确保SQL语句的语法是正确的,没有拼写错误、缺少分号等。可以尝试在MySQL命令行中逐个执行SQL语句,以确定是否有语法错误。

  2. 检查表结构:如果SQL语句中引用了表或字段,确保这些表和字段是存在的。可以使用SHOW TABLES语句查看当前数据库中的表,使用DESCRIBE语句查看表的结构。

  3. 检查权限:确保执行SQL脚本的用户具有足够的权限执行所需的操作。可以使用GRANT语句分配适当的权限给该用户。

  4. 检查数据库连接:如果SQL脚本是通过远程连接执行的,确保数据库服务器和客户端之间的网络连接正常。可以尝试使用ping命令检查网络连接。

  5. 检查数据库版本:某些SQL语句可能在不同版本的MySQL中有不同的行为。确保SQL脚本与当前使用的MySQL版本兼容。

  6. 检查错误日志:MySQL会将错误信息记录在错误日志中。可以查看错误日志以获取更详细的错误信息,从而更好地定位问题。

如果以上方法都无法解决问题,可以将错误信息具体描述出来,或提供相关的SQL语句和环境信息,以便更好地帮助解决问题。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fea63AzsLBQRfBlM.html

推荐文章

  • mysql怎么防止sql注入

    要防止SQL注入,可以采取以下措施: 使用参数化查询或预编译语句:通过将用户输入的值作为参数传递给查询语句,而不是将其直接拼接到查询语句中,可以有效防止SQ...

  • mysql怎么还原sql备份文件

    要还原MySQL数据库的SQL备份文件,可以使用以下方法: 使用命令行还原:打开命令行窗口,进入到MySQL的安装目录下的bin文件夹内。然后执行以下命令: mysql -u 用...

  • mysql的sql语句如何优化

    要优化MySQL的SQL语句,可以采取以下几个方法:1. 使用索引:使用适当的索引可以大大提高查询性能。可以使用`EXPLAIN`命令来分析SQL语句的执行计划,以确定是否需...

  • mysql导入sql文件出错如何解决

    MySQL导入SQL文件出错可能有多种原因,以下是一些常见的解决方法: 检查SQL文件是否正确:确保SQL文件没有语法错误,可以使用文本编辑器打开并检查文件内容。 确...

  • oracle怎么查看连接用户日志

    要查看Oracle连接用户的日志,可以使用以下方法: 使用SQL*Plus工具连接到Oracle数据库。 运行以下查询语句,以查看连接用户的日志:
    SELECT username, ter...

  • ​VC中shellexecute的头文件是什么

    shellexecute函数是Windows API中的一个函数,它用于执行外部应用程序、打开网页、打开文档等操作。在C++中,可以通过包含Windows.h头文件来使用shellexecute函数...

  • ​C#怎么创建String数组

    在C#中,你可以使用以下代码来创建一个字符串数组:
    string[] array = new string[3]; // 创建一个长度为3的字符串数组 // 为数组的元素赋值
    array[0]...

  • android中怎么调用timer.cancel函数

    在Android中,可以通过以下步骤调用Timer的cancel()函数: 首先,创建一个Timer对象。例如: Timer timer = new Timer(); 然后,创建一个TimerTask对象,实现要执...